From Seed to Table: Understanding the Mechanics of Sweet Carrot Cultivation

For those new to growing sweet carrots, understanding the basics is crucial to achieving success. Temperature, soil quality, watering, and sunlight exposure all play significant roles in the growth process.

A brief overview of the key factors involved:

  • Seeding: Sow carrots in well-draining soil with a pH between 6.0 and 6.8.
  • Temperature: Carrots require a steady supply of cool temperatures, between 60°F and 70°F (15°C and 21°C).
  • Soil Quality: Use well-draining, loose soil to prevent forked or deformed roots.
  • Watering: Maintain consistent moisture levels throughout the growth period.
  • Sunlight: Ensure adequate sunlight exposure to promote healthy growth.

Timing is Everything: Determining the Optimal Harvest Window

But what exactly determines the sweetest carrots? It’s not just about timing; understanding the factors that contribute to sweetness is essential for any serious gardener or farmer.

Sweetness is influenced by a combination of factors, including:

  • Soil Quality: Rich, nutrient-dense soil contributes to sweeter carrots.
  • Temperature: Cooler temperatures favor sweetness development.
  • Moisture: Consistent moisture levels prevent stunted growth.
  • Daylight Hours: Adequate sunlight exposure promotes healthy growth.

From Novice to Expert: Tips and Strategies for When Is It Time To Harvest The Sweetest Carrots?

Whether you’re a seasoned pro or a beginner, cultivating sweet carrots requires patience, dedication, and the right techniques:

Tip #1: Monitor soil temperature, ensuring optimal conditions for seed germination.

Tip #2: Avoid overwatering, which can lead to stunted growth and reduced sweetness.

Tip #3: Rotate your crop annually to prevent soil depletion and promote healthy growth.
